The official tournaments are varying team sizes, and have prizes for the top three players as well as a name mention in the winners announcement. Community driven tournaments have been organized, of which many had the developers help out and grant an in-game badge reward to the winner. On May 27 2017, Earthwork Games started hosting their own official Forts tournaments. Teams are able to choose one of 15 commanders,from 5 different factions each with their own unique active and passive abilities, in order to augment their playstyle. There are around 70+ map that come with the game,but there're hundreds of community made maps which can be downloaded and played. The match could be set to team death match or team co-op where the team shares all resources and bases. The point of the game is to destroy the opponent's core, which can be done through direct damage, like hitting it with a laser or cannon, indirect damage, like setting fire to it or hitting it with splash damage, or through making it fall to the ground by destroying the supporting structures around it.Forts can hold up to 8 players per lobby in which each player can be on either team 1 or team 2. There are weapons like missiles, lasers, cannons, minguns, and mortars to attack, with things like metal reinforcement, sand bags, and machine guns & flak to shoot down projectiles and defend yourself. Sandbox allows the player to experiment in any map without AIs or other players.
Skirmishes allow players to 1 vs 1 AIs at 3 different levels of difficulty.Multiplayer allows the player to join other players lobbies, compete in ranked matches, and practice in community made training missions. The Campaign includes the tutorial,and 28 training missions which follows three super-powers as they battle it out over the last of the planet's resources. The core gameplay of Forts is similar to many real-time strategy games: build up resources, acquire new technologies, and build something to attack the opponent while defending yourself from their attacks.The are 4 different modes of play that players can select: Campaign, skirmish, multiplayer, and sandbox.
